Transaction 73db9e5ae03b33dae139fd23a3a2f1cbac8467b2a050c1ed63ddb0470831d7eb

1 Input
2 Outputs
  • 73db9e5ae03b33dae139fd23a3a2f1cbac8467b2a050c1ed63ddb0470831d7eb:0
  • value  150000000
    address  1F3fQNG4p54THCfEXEZ9UYXeuhb2eHNkCH
  • 73db9e5ae03b33dae139fd23a3a2f1cbac8467b2a050c1ed63ddb0470831d7eb:1
  • value  299893218
    address  3KqzHjtMsoJuUUBAr5Q1GkSSY6QB7L4X82